Bringing Healthcare Directly to Communities
The Cavite Provincial Health Office, alongside local government units, actively brings essential healthcare services directly to barangays through community-based initiatives and medical missions . These efforts ensure that even residents in geographically isolated areas have access to free consultations, pre-natal care, immunizations, and diagnostic screenings without needing to travel far . For instance, a recent mission in General Trias provided free medical and dental services to hundreds of residents, with medical professionals from the General Emilio Aguinaldo Memorial Hospital distributing free prescribed medications and multivitamins .
The province's healthcare strategy aligns with the national government's PuroKalusugan program, a flagship initiative delivering essential healthcare services to underserved areas . This includes chest X-ray screenings for tuberculosis, HIV testing and counseling, and prenatal check-ups . The Office of the Provincial Health Officer has also partnered with private organizations like Colgate-Palmolive for the "Bright Smiles, Bright Futures" program, which focuses on preventive dental care for children, providing oral health education and fluoride application.
Key Preventive Health Pillars
The Cavite Provincial Health Office's preventive approach rests on several core pillars. Maternal and Child Health remains a top priority, with programs providing regular pre-natal checkups for pregnant women, post-partum care, and routine immunizations . The province heightens its response against highly infectious diseases like pertussis by targeting unvaccinated individuals, particularly infants in their Outbreak Immunization Response program .
Beyond immunization, the province focuses on Disease Prevention and Nutrition through community-wide medical missions and health education . These initiatives empower residents with knowledge about healthy lifestyle choices and preventive measures . The provincial government also collaborates with the DOLE and private companies to establish workplace family health programs, ensuring that workers and their families have access to healthcare and maternal health education . This multi-sectoral approach ensures that preventive health efforts reach Caviteños in their communities, workplaces, and homes.
